Cody Regional Health Emergency Department Earns Pediatric Emergency Readiness Recognition

Cody Regional Health Emergency Department Earns Pediatric Emergency Readiness Recognition

Cody Regional Health (CRH) is proud to announce that our Emergency Department has officially been designated as a Recognized Pediatric Receiving Facility by the Wyoming Office of EMS and the Wyoming EMS for Children (EMSC) Program. We are honored to be the 12th facility in Wyoming out of 29 eligible facilities to achieve this important recognition.

This designation is part of the Wyoming Pediatric Emergency Recognition Program, which is linked to the National Pediatric Readiness Project (NPRP)—a collaborative effort among the Emergency Medical Services for Children Program, the American Academy of Pediatrics, the American College of Emergency Physicians, and the Emergency Nurses Association. The program's mission is to improve the quality of emergency care provided to children in general Emergency Departments, where approximately 80% of pediatric patients are treated nationwide.

Facilities earning this recognition must meet stringent standards, including specialized pediatric training for emergency staff, maintaining pediatric-specific equipment, and participating in data tracking and performance improvement processes that contribute to better patient outcomes.
